Q: Is 176,660,267 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 176,660,267 is not a prime number.

Why is 176,660,267 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 176660267 can be evenly divided by 1 7 41 137 287 959 4,493 5,617 31,451 39,319 184,213 615,541 1,289,491 4,308,787 25,237,181 and 176,660,267, with no remainder.

Since 176,660,267 cannot be divided by just 1 and 176,660,267, it is not a prime number.
